Synopsis
Zhang Cong is a struggling psychiatrist who takes on a peculiar side job to make ends meet. He is hired by Luo Xiaoxin, who pays him for physical companionship and emotional support, though the client's insistence on discussing his ex-partner creates an amusing professional friction. This narrative reads like a modern urban BL trope centered on paid companionship and power imbalances. It is ideal for readers who enjoy short, sweet vignettes with a touch of irony, while those seeking complex plot development or long-form character growth should skip it. Due to its extremely limited length, the pacing is abrupt, functioning more as a character sketch than a full novel. The standout quality is the immediate, quirky chemistry between the desperate professional and his playful employer, capturing a specific mood of urban loneliness and financial desperation.

Editorial Review
This is an incredibly brief urban BL piece that focuses on a specific, quirky dynamic. Its strength lies in the immediate characterization; the contrast between the impoverished professional and the wealthy, playful client is established quickly and effectively. However, the primary weakness is the lack of substance. With only three chapters and a completed status, it feels more like a short sketch or a promotional teaser than a developed narrative. There is simply not enough room for the mentioned themes of karma and fate to manifest in a meaningful way. While the premise of a psychiatrist acting as a paid emotional cushion is intriguing, the execution is far too truncated to provide a satisfying emotional arc. It serves as a light, fleeting read, but it lacks the structural depth required for a more substantial recommendation.
